Obituary

Darline (Hamilton) Haynes, 67, passed away peacefully on September 3, 2025, in Frisco, Texas. Born on November 8, 1957, in Waco, Texas, Darline was the youngest of six siblings in the Criner family and was deeply cherished by all who knew her.

She was a proud graduate of A.J. Moore High School’s Class of 1975 in Waco, Texas. Darline continued her education at McLennan Community College. Her professional life was as multifaceted as her talents. …
